To investigate the structural safety of spacecraft (SC) while experiencing extreme dynamic loads from critical launch events such as lift-off, wind-gust, and stage separation, couple-dynamic load analysis (CDLA), also termed coupled loads analysis (CLA), has been routinely used in many space agencies and industries [1], [2]. WebThis analysis, called a coupled loads analysis, is used to couple the payload and shuttle models together, determine the transient response of the system, and then … WebDec 29, 2024 · A high-fidelity finite element model for a remote sensing satellite is developed and validated. Normally the satellite finite element model is delivered to the launcher authority in the form of output transformation matrices, reduced mass matrix, and reduced stiffness matrix for coupled load analysis with the launch vehicle.
